diff --git a/.github/workflows/ci.yml b/.github/workflows/ci.yml index 238c819b4..4c677f6b9 100644 --- a/.github/workflows/ci.yml +++ b/.github/workflows/ci.yml @@ -10,6 +10,7 @@ on: - 'pyproject.toml' - 'eoxserver/**' - 'autotest/**' + - 'requirements.txt' jobs: build-docker: runs-on: ubuntu-latest diff --git a/eoxserver/services/ows/wps/processes/get_cloud_coverage.py b/eoxserver/services/ows/wps/processes/get_cloud_coverage.py index f332711e7..e155b1287 100644 --- a/eoxserver/services/ows/wps/processes/get_cloud_coverage.py +++ b/eoxserver/services/ows/wps/processes/get_cloud_coverage.py @@ -295,4 +295,4 @@ def _create_geometry_feature_in_memory(wkt_geometry: str): yield memory_path - gdal.Unlink(memory_path) + drv.DeleteDataSource(memory_path) diff --git a/requirements.txt b/requirements.txt index 60388da28..5991b1543 100644 --- a/requirements.txt +++ b/requirements.txt @@ -9,6 +9,7 @@ psycopg2 lxml pycql==0.0.8 matplotlib +numpy<2.0.0 pyows>=0.2.6 python-keystoneclient<6.0.0 python-swiftclient<5.0.0